Overview

The Intel Wireless-AC 9560 (model 9560.NGWG.NV) is an M.2 2230 wireless module designed for Intel platforms featuring the CNVi interface. It combines 2x2 802.11ac Wi-Fi 5 with Bluetooth 5.0 support, achieving a maximum link rate of 1.73 Gbps. Its key distinction is the use of Intel's proprietary CNVio bus, which offloads Wi-Fi processing to the CPU and requires a compatible Intel SoC (e.g., 8th generation Core or later). For users with compatible hardware, it offers a straightforward drop-in upgrade for integrated wireless connectivity.

Connectivity & Compatibility

The module fits into an M.2 Key E (2230) slot, but it only works with systems that have a CNVi-capable Intel SoC. Compatible CPUs include 8th-generation (Coffee Lake) and newer Core processors, as well as some Pentium and Celeron SKUs. It will not function in AMD-based platforms or older Intel systems without CNVi support. Physically, the card can be inserted into any M.2 Key E slot, but if the host chipset does not provide CNVi, the Wi-Fi will not be recognized. This module also includes Bluetooth 5.0, which connects via a separate USB interface inside the M.2 slot. Supported operating systems are Windows 10 64-bit (primary), Linux (limited), and Chrome OS.

Best Use Cases

This product is ideal for: Laptop Wi-Fi/BT module replacement: If your laptop has a CNVi-compatible Intel CPU and the original module is faulty or outdated (e.g., only Bluetooth 4.x), swapping in the AC 9560 is a cost-effective fix. Be sure to check BIOS whitelist restrictions though — some OEMs lock the Wi-Fi card list. Building a compact desktop (NUC, mini-ITX): Many Intel-based mini-PCs come with CNVi support; installing this module adds fast Wi-Fi and Bluetooth without taking up a PCIe slot. It's a neat solution for home theater PCs or office desktops. * Budget-conscious users who don't need Wi-Fi 6: Everyday browsing, streaming, and light file sharing are well served by the AC 9560. If your router is still 802.11ac, this is a perfect match. It is not suitable for users with non-Intel or older platforms, nor for those seeking the latest Wi-Fi 6/6E speeds. In those cases, consider a PCIe-based module like the Intel AX210.
